Friday morning brought news that Police had arrested the San Jose Occupiers. All tents and supplies had been confiscated. Some have been released, while others are still in jail.
San Jose Mercury News
The department says the protesters were removed Friday around 3 a.m. due to trash buildup and signs of public urination and defecation on City Hall Plaza.
Another protester was accused of felony vandalism for allegedly scratching a police car.
